Organizing Your Baby’s Essentials

1. Use a Diaper Caddy

Keep all diapering supplies—diapers, wipes, creams—in one portable caddy. This makes changes quick and easy, no matter where you are in the house.

2. Set Up a Nightstand Station

Transform your bedside table into a mini nursery. Stock it with diapers, wipes, and a change of clothes for those midnight emergencies.

3. Create a Baby Log

Track feeding times, diaper changes, and sleep patterns in one notebook or app. This will help you notice routines and patterns, making life more manageable.

Simplifying Feedings

4. Pre-Make Bottles

If you’re bottle-feeding, prepare several bottles ahead of time and store them in the fridge. Just warm them when it’s feeding time!

5. Use a Formula Dispenser

For formula-fed babies, a dispenser allows you to prepare bottles quickly when you’re on the go or in the middle of a busy day.

6. Nurse in Comfort

Invest in a good nursing pillow to support your baby and create a comfortable position for you while breastfeeding.

Easing Bath Time

7. Keep Bath Essentials Close

Fill a basket with everything you’ll need for bath time: shampoo, washcloths, towels. This way, you won’t be scrambling while your baby’s in the tub!

8. Adjust the Water Temperature

Always ensure the water temperature is just right by testing it with your wrist. It should feel warm, not hot.

9. Use a Bath Support

A bath support keeps your newborn securely in place, allowing for a fun and stress-free bathing experience.

Dressing Your Baby

10. Opt for Zippered Sleepers

Zippers make middle-of-the-night changes faster and easier than buttons. Plus, they keep your little one cozy!

11. Stock Up on Mittens

Keep your baby’s hands covered to prevent scratching their delicate skin. Look for mittens that won’t easily come off.

Creating a Sleeping Environment

12. Use White Noise

A white noise machine can help soothe your baby to sleep by mimicking the sounds they heard in the womb.

13. Darkness is Key

Make the nursery as dark as possible at night to help signal to your baby that it’s time to sleep.

14. Swaddle Smartly

Learn how to properly swaddle your baby to help them feel secure and reduce the startle reflex during sleep.

On-the-Go Tips

15. Pack a Diaper Bag Wisely

Have a separate pocket for dirty diapers to avoid messes. Look for a bag with plenty of compartments for organization.

16. Car Seat Cover

Invest in a breathable car seat cover to protect your baby from the sun and curious hands while you’re out and about.

Keeping Your Baby Calm

17. Discover Different Soothing Techniques

Experiment with gentle rocking, soft singing, or soothing baths to find what calms your baby best.

18. Use a Pacifier

If your baby likes it, pacifiers can provide comfort and help reduce the risk of SIDS when used during sleep.

Staying Healthy

19. Frequent Hand Washing

Make washing your hands a priority. Not only for your health but also for your baby’s as their immune system is vulnerable.

20. Schedule Pediatric Visits

Regular check-ups ensure that your baby is growing healthy and strong. Stay on top of vaccinations and developmental milestones.

Taking Care of Yourself

21. Nap When Your Baby Naps

It’s tempting to tackle chores, but those little naps are your golden opportunity to recharge!

22. Join a New Parent Group

Connecting with other new parents can provide support, companionship, and actionable advice.

Mistakes to Avoid

23. Don’t Stress Over Perfection

Remember, every baby is unique. What works for one may not work for another. Trust your instincts.

24. Don’t Hesitate to Ask for Help

It’s okay to lean on friends or family. Sometimes, even an hour of added support can make all the difference.
